An exhibition to celebrate designer ‘Chloe’ is coming to Selfridge’s London, in order to celebrate the designers 60 years in the business. The London store will host an instillation, celebrating the brands anniversary which will be coming up next month.
Launching on the 1st of March, the Concept Store on the ground floor will be transformed for the entire month and will consist of an array of vintage ensembles, taken from the Chloe archives and videos of the label’s most iconic fashion shows. The design house have also issued sixteen key pieces to complete the collection.
The director of menswear from Selfridges, Sebastian Manes expressed his excitement about the exhibition, stating ”Being able to bring this wonderfully celebratory retrospective to London is a joy for us. Reflecting on Chloé’s incredible accomplishments and contribution to the world of style is a must for followers of fashion, and we’re delighted to showcase that within our store.”
